Comparison of Characteristics of Bronchoalveolar Lavage Dusting and of Specific Questionnary Data in Healthy Volunteers and Patients Suffering From Sarcoidosis

MINASARC01: Comparison of Characteristics of Bronchoalveolar Lavage Dusting and of Specific Questionnary Data in Healthy Volunteers and Patients Suffering From Sarcoidosis: Pilot Study, Prospective, Multicenter, Multidisciplinary With Blind Analysis

Summary

Comparison of dusting rate of bronchoalveolar lavage in healthy volunteers and patients suffering from sarcoidosis. Blind analysis of bronchoalveolar lavage with Optical Microscopy, Transmission Electron Microscopy and MicroAnalysis. For patients, comparison of bronchoalveolar lavage, pathological examination of biopsies (Optical Microscopy, Transmission Electron Microscopy and MicroAnalysis) and specific Professional and environmental questionnary. Healthy volunteers matched with patients regarding to age (every 10 years), sex and tobacco consumption (non-smoking, smoking less than 5 pack-year, smoking between 5 and 10 pack-year, smoking more than 10 pack-year)
